Skip to content

Commit ca9a8d4

Browse files
committed
fix(directory): resolve nuxt alias key directory for api
1 parent 60d94c1 commit ca9a8d4

File tree

1 file changed

+2
-2
lines changed

1 file changed

+2
-2
lines changed

lib/server_middleware/api.js

+2-2
Original file line numberDiff line numberDiff line change
@@ -1,7 +1,7 @@
11
const express = require('express');
22
const url = require('url');
33
const expressBodyParser = require('body-parser');
4-
const { DEFAULT_PARSER_OPTIONS } = require('../utility/body_parser');
4+
const { DEFAULT_PARSER_OPTIONS } = require('../utility/body_parser');
55
const { getControllerFiles, getControllerMiddleware, middlewareHandler, controllerMappingServerSide } = require('../utility/controllers');
66

77
/**
@@ -91,7 +91,7 @@ function injectBodyParsers(options) {
9191
* @param options
9292
*/
9393
function injectControllers(router, options) {
94-
getControllerFiles(options.directory).forEach(function (path) {
94+
getControllerFiles(options.directory.replace(options.aliasKey, options.srcDir)).forEach(function (path) {
9595
const relativePath = path.replace(options.directory, '');
9696
const routePrefix = relativePath.replace(/\/index|\.js/g, '');
9797

0 commit comments

Comments
 (0)